Crunchy Chunky Monkey Granola [vegan]

This granola is like eating snickers. Snickers granola sweetened with banana and brown sugar as the caramel layer, rich in chocolate chunks as the chocolate that covers the Snickers bar, roasted peanuts, and oats as the nougat layer. I also added some coconut chips because chocolate and coconut, why not?

The texture of this granola is super crunchy and cookie like.

Crunchy Chunky Monkey granola made with simple and delicious ingredients. This is an indulging and flavorsome breakfast when in a hurry.

Makes about 600-700 grams

Ingredients

  • 4 cups of rolled oats
  • 1/2 cup raw peanuts (not roasted)
  • 1/2 cup sunflower seeds
  • 1 tsp cinnamon
  • 1 medium ripe banana, mashed
  • 2 tbsp brown sugar
  • 1/3 cup vegetable oil (I used corn oil)
  • Pinch of salt
  • Sprinkle of vanilla
  • 1/2 cup chocolate chips ( or chocolate chunks or chocolate shavings)
  • 1/3 dried coconut flakes

Preparation

  1. Preheat the oven to 180 degrees C.
  2. Combine rolled oats, peanuts, sunflower seeds, cinnamon, vanilla, and salt in a big bowl and give everything a stir so they are combined.
  3. In a small bowl combine the mashed banana with brown sugar until they become creamy and they are well combined. Then add the vegetable oil and give it another stir.
  4. Add the liquids in the big bowl with dried ingredients and stir until all pieces are evenly coated. Transfer the mixture to a greased or lined baking tray.
  5. Let it bake for about 30-40 minutes giving it a stir occasionally.
  6. Remove from heat and let it cool for about 10 minutes. Then toss the chocolate chunks and coconut chips.
  7. Let the granola and chocolate cool completely on the tray before storing it in a jar. Enjoy!

Notes

  • The secret of good granola is the low temperature of baking it. Don’t bake granola at the same temperature you usually bake, but lower.
  • You can use any other sweetener, I tried making it with liquid sweetener and it turned out great but you have to leave it for an extra 5 minutes in the oven.
  • You can sub the seeds and use whatever nut/seed you like.
  • Don’t stir it very often when it is baking if you want it to be super chunky.
  • Store the granola in the jar when it is cooled not when warm because it gets soggy.
